HRC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

386 of the 4,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in HILL-ROM HOLDINGS, INC. (HRC)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$5.83B — up 16% from $5.03B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 64 funds opened new HRC posit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 116 added to existing stakes and 138 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Deutsche Bank, adding an estimated $33.5M. The largest seller was Ceredex Value Advisors, cutting an estimated $73.7M.
